Upton drove a 3-2 delivery from Keith Foulke (0-2) into the pool area in right-center field to open the eighth. Upton, who was 2 for 13 on the Diamondbacks' six-game homestand, also doubled and scored Arizona's other run in the fourth, on Chris Young's sacrifice fly.
Tony Pena (1-1), the winner, pitched a scoreless eighth. Brandon Lyon got three outs for his 15th save in 17 chances, and his 14th straight.
After scoring 15 runs in the series opener, the Athletics mustered a total of two in the final two games, both losses.
Oakland struggled against lefthander Doug Davis, making his sixth start since returning from cancer surgery. Davis retired 11 in a row from the second to the fifth, striking out four straight at one point.
Jack Cust drove in Oakland's run with a single in the sixth.
